📅 With MedicineWise, you can easily search for medications in the Australian database, create personalized medicine lists, and schedule reminders to ensure you never miss a dose or appointment. The app allows you to add medications manually if they are not available in the database. You can set up reminders not only for yourself but also for those you care for, making it an invaluable tool for carers.👨👩👧👦
📚 Gain quick access to Consumer Medicines Information (CMI), offering a wealth of knowledge about your medications. A comprehensive library of carer’s content is also available, providing support and resources to help you care for others while also looking after yourself.💪
📊 Store and share vital health information such as blood pressure readings, weight changes, allergy details, and contact information for healthcare professionals. Track test results and share them securely via email, ensuring that all your important medical data is always at your fingertips. 📤
🌐 Please note that the MedicineWise app transitioned from NPS MedicineWise to the Australian Commission on Safety and Quality in Health Care in January 2023. For more details, visit the NPS MedicineWise website. 🔗
